#884914 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#884914 is composed of 53.3% red, 28.6%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 85.3%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 27.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 30.6%. #884914 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9228 with #110000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#884914 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#884914 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#884914 has RGB values of R:136, G:73,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.85,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8931604.

Shades and Tints of #884914

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100902 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#884914

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#524e4a is the less saturated color, while #9a4702 is the most saturated one.
